結果

問題 No.3110 Like CPCTF?
ユーザー ID 21712
提出日時 2025-04-18 22:43:59
言語 Go
(1.23.4)
結果
AC  
実行時間 2 ms / 2,000 ms
コード長 575 bytes
コンパイル時間 14,997 ms
コンパイル使用メモリ 250,676 KB
実行使用メモリ 7,844 KB
最終ジャッジ日時 2025-04-18 22:44:33
合計ジャッジ時間 15,788 ms
ジャッジサーバーID
(参考情報)
judge2 / judge1
このコードへのチャレンジ
(要ログイン)
ファイルパターン 結果
sample AC * 3
other AC * 16
権限があれば一括ダウンロードができます

ソースコード

diff #

package main

import . "fmt"

func main() {
	var n int
	var s string
	Scan(&n,&s)
	var ans int
	x1 := []byte(s)
	for i1, c1 := range x1 {
		x2 := x1[i1+1:]
		for i2, c2 := range x2 {
			if c1 == c2 {
				continue
			}
			x3 := x2[i2+1:]
			for i3, c3 := range x3 {
				if c1 != c3 {
					continue
				}
				x4 := x3[i3+1:]
				for i4, c4 := range x4 {
					if c1 == c4 || c2 == c4 {
						continue
					}
					x5 := x4[i4+1:]
					for _, c5 := range x5 {
						if c1 == c5 || c2 == c5 || c4 == c5 {
							continue
						}
						ans++
					}
				}
			}
		}
	}
	Println(ans)
}
0